Abstract
SrRuO3 is an itinerant ferromagnet with T-c similar to 160 K and a 'ba d metal' in the limit of k(F)l = O(1). While the magnetic properties o f SrRuO3 in the paramagnetic phase, near the ferromagnetic phase trans ition and at low temperatures are normal and consistent with its being a strong itinerant ferromagnet, the transport properties (resistivity and magnetoresistance) sharply deviate from that of good metallic fer romagnets. We conjecture that the distinct transport behaviour of SrRu O3 is related to its being a 'bad metal' in the k(F)l = O(1) limit, an d discuss the possible relevance of our results to the unusual transpo rt properties of other 'bad metals' such as high-temperature supercond uctors.
